Are Goans really lazy?

CM Pramod Sawant has reportedly referred to Goans living in Goa as ‘susegad’ or laid-back, criticising shopkeepers for operating limited hours”from 9 am to 1.30 pm, taking a siesta from 1.30 pm to 4 pm, reopening from 4 pm, and closing by 8 pm.

He attributed this trend to the influence of the former Portuguese colonial regime. However, it raises the question of the work culture in government departments in Goa. Why do some government employees reportedly arrive at offices after 11 am, leave by 3 pm, and, in some cases, exhibit unprofessional behaviour such as being under the influence during work hours? Such practices inconvenience the public, including senior citizens, forcing them to make repeated visits to government offices.  

Perhaps the Chief Minister could focus on improving discipline and accountability among government employees. Ensuring punctuality, enforcing a full work schedule, addressing misconduct, and expediting public services without corruption would be a step in the right direction. Viva Goa, Viva Goenkaar.
